
Uji Pemahaman Struktur Data dan Algoritma
Authored by Narulita ER
Computers
10th Grade

AI Actions
Add similar questions
Adjust reading levels
Convert to real-world scenario
Translate activity
More...
Content View
Student View
15 questions
Show all answers
1.
MULTIPLE CHOICE QUESTION
30 sec • 1 pt
Apa yang dimaksud dengan algoritma pencarian linear?
Algoritma pencarian linear adalah metode pencarian yang memeriksa setiap elemen dalam daftar secara berurutan.
Algoritma pencarian linear menggunakan teknik pembagian untuk menemukan elemen.
Algoritma pencarian linear adalah metode pencarian yang memerlukan pengurutan daftar terlebih dahulu.
Algoritma pencarian linear adalah metode yang hanya memeriksa elemen pertama dalam daftar.
2.
MULTIPLE CHOICE QUESTION
30 sec • 1 pt
Sebutkan kelebihan dan kekurangan dari algoritma pencarian linear!
Kelebihan: cepat, cocok untuk data terurut.
Kelebihan: menggunakan algoritma kompleks, efisiensi tinggi.
Kekurangan: waktu pencarian O(log n), sulit diimplementasikan.
Kelebihan: sederhana, mudah diimplementasikan, dapat digunakan pada data tidak terurut. Kekurangan: efisiensi rendah, waktu pencarian O(n).
3.
MULTIPLE CHOICE QUESTION
30 sec • 1 pt
Jelaskan cara kerja algoritma pencarian biner!
Algoritma pencarian biner menggunakan metode brute force untuk menemukan nilai.
Algoritma pencarian biner membagi daftar acak menjadi dua bagian dan mencari nilai.
Algoritma pencarian biner membagi daftar terurut menjadi dua bagian dan mencari nilai dengan membandingkan elemen tengah.
Algoritma pencarian biner mencari nilai dengan mengurutkan daftar terlebih dahulu.
4.
MULTIPLE CHOICE QUESTION
30 sec • 1 pt
Apa syarat yang harus dipenuhi agar algoritma pencarian biner dapat digunakan?
Data harus terurut.
Data harus acak.
Data harus memiliki ukuran genap.
Data harus terdiri dari angka saja.
5.
MULTIPLE CHOICE QUESTION
30 sec • 1 pt
Apa itu metode pengurutan cepat (quick sort)?
Metode pengurutan cepat adalah teknik pengurutan yang tidak memerlukan pivot.
Metode pengurutan cepat (quick sort) adalah algoritma pengurutan yang membagi array berdasarkan pivot.
Metode pengurutan cepat adalah algoritma yang menggunakan pengulangan untuk mengurutkan data.
Metode pengurutan cepat adalah algoritma yang mengurutkan data secara acak.
6.
MULTIPLE CHOICE QUESTION
30 sec • 1 pt
Jelaskan langkah-langkah dalam metode pengurutan cepat!
Metode pengurutan cepat (Quick Sort) adalah algoritma pengurutan yang menggunakan pendekatan divide and conquer.
Metode pengurutan cepat tidak memerlukan pembagian data.
Algoritma pengurutan cepat hanya dapat digunakan untuk data numerik.
Metode pengurutan cepat menggunakan pendekatan brute force.
7.
MULTIPLE CHOICE QUESTION
30 sec • 1 pt
Apa yang dimaksud dengan struktur data antrian?
Struktur data antrian adalah model data yang tidak memiliki urutan tertentu.
Struktur data antrian adalah model data yang hanya dapat menyimpan satu elemen pada satu waktu.
Struktur data antrian adalah model data yang mengikuti prinsip LIFO (Last In, First Out).
Struktur data antrian adalah model data yang mengikuti prinsip FIFO (First In, First Out).
Access all questions and much more by creating a free account
Create resources
Host any resource
Get auto-graded reports

Continue with Google

Continue with Email

Continue with Classlink

Continue with Clever
or continue with

Microsoft
%20(1).png)
Apple
Others
Already have an account?